Computech launches FileMaker-based BusinessMan CRM software

updated 08:50 pm EST, Thu January 28, 2010

BusinessMan offers menu-driven module system


Computech has launched new software utilities for business management, BusinessMan Pro and BusinessMan Enterprise. The software is built on FileMaker Pro and offers a customer-relationship management system, with menu-driven modules for prospects, customer management, quotations, invoicing, suppliers and stock. It features an integrated e-mail client and a resource scheduler. BusinessMan Enterprise adds modules for sales order processing, sales ledgers, marketing, purchase order processing, purchase ledgers, document management and HR management.

The BusinessMan suites can be customized for specific businesses, as Computech is offering to build additional software services such as web-based applications. Users can create their own templates for letters, e-mails and faxes, with all correspondence automatically saved in the database.

The new software works with Mac OS X 10.4.11 or higher. The Pro version ships with FileMaker Pro 10 bundled for $635 as a single-user license, while the Enterprise version starts at $1270. Multi-license versions are also available, including bundles with FileMaker Server Advanced 10.
